A Western New York ice cream shop has stepped up to help shelter pups find their forever homes this summer.

De Dee's Dairy in Niagara Falls is teaming up with the Niagara County SPCA, with special pup cups for sale. Each pup cup (a vanilla custard with a dog bone) comes with a laminated photo of an adoptable dog at the SPCA in hopes that this will encourage customers to go visit (and bring home) the dog in their photo. This way, you can enjoy a treat with your pup and help out New York dogs in need.

De Dee's is also donating $1 to the SPCA for each pup cup sold.

Earlier this year, an Amherst business owner started doing something similar to help the Niagara County SPCA. Mary Alloy of Just Pizza & Wings Co. began putting photos of adoptable dogs on her pizza boxes, and not only did more people buy pizza just to get photos of the cute pups, but they also turned up at the shelter to adopt the dogs they'd seen on their boxes.

Western New York businesses are truly paving the way and using new tactics to help out pups who deserve to find their forever homes. Who knows - maybe we'll start to see similar campaigns popping up across New York soon!
